Handover Note — Treasury Directorship

To my successor: the open item is the hedging decision on our Velmark exposure. I recommended a rolling six-month forward programme covering 70% of projected receivables; the committee deferred final sign-off pending the Arnholt acquisition outcome. All models and counterparty assessments are in the treasury shared drive. Please review before the October committee. One confidential consideration shapes everything above.

board note of kadug-tawig: Only 5 of the 100 pilot accounts renewed Oliath, so a churn review is set for April 15.

Onboarding note — Consent banner rollout (Project Lumenfold). The banner is gated behind the `consent_v3` flag and renders from the Bracken templating service. Reviewers should check that region detection falls back to the strictest policy when the geo lookup fails, and that dismissal events post to the Tallyhouse analytics endpoint. Local testing requires the staging credential for Tallyhouse, which is scoped to the sandbox tenant only. The key you should use is the following.

API key for taduf-yahif: qvz11-nMDtAWg6H2u

GPU memory profiling on CI: the Voltmark profiler needs exclusive device access. If runs fail with allocation errors, another job grabbed the card — requeue, don't retry in place. Profiles over 2GB get truncated; lower the sampling rate instead. Never run the profiler on the shared Pondhook pool. Results land in the artifacts tab per run. Each profile is tagged with the trace token shown below.

trace token, bafop-kagaf: htk14_ffccfdcb40f6d2

Subject: New Subscription Tier — Briefing Before Launch

Team,

We launch the Meridian Plus tier on the first of next month. It sits between Standard and Enterprise, priced at a 40% premium over Standard, bundling the Skyloft analytics module and priority support. Branch managers: train front-line staff this week, update signage, and do not discount below list during the launch window. Pilot results from the Greywick branch were strong — 11% upgrade rate. The commercial intent behind this tier is summarised in the note below.

board note of yahig-bafog: Zorvanek Partners plans to lower the Jorox list price by 61.2 percent in October. The pricing group signed off on a budget of $141.0 million for Project Gormir. The renewal with Olidorax Group closes at $453.7 million a year, 11.6 percent below the last contract. Project Casok slips by six weeks because of the tooling delay.